it's the same as 2008+ except positive parking lights are not in the dkp as stated




Posted By: dasbogie
Date Posted: January 14, 2011 at 9:14 PM
I tested just about every wire in the driver kick of an 08 escape looking for that + parking light wire.  It's easy to pop the shifter trim bezel, then the whole cup holder assembly and get + parking lights right on top in front of the shifter.  You can get brake and door locks in the driver kick.  When you remove the column look above the ignition harness and the transponder(rx,tx) are loomed looping over top the column.  If you decide to run a hoodpin you can pop out 1 of those plastic retainers that phillips screw in on the cowl and jam it right there.  It works everytime.
